Calcium carbonate Wikipedia
Calcium carbonate is a chemical compound with the formula Ca CO 3. It is a common substance found in rocks as the minerals calcite and aragonite (most notably as limestone, which is a type of sedimentary rock consisting mainly of calcite) and is the main component of pearls and the shells of marine organisms, snails, and eggs.

What is Calcium Carbonate? Industrial Minerals
Calcium carbonate, as it is used for industrial purposes, is extracted by mining or quarrying. Pure calcium carbonate can be produced from marble, or it can be prepared by passing carbon dioxide into a solution of calcium hydroxide. Synthesis and Sintering-wet Carbonation of Nano-sized
Carbonate ions can substitute at two sites in HA structure, namely hydroxyl and phosphate ions positions, give rise to A-type and B-type of CHA10,15,19. The amount of A/B ratio in calcium phosphate of human bone mineral is depending on the age, A-type CHA is found in old bone tissue while B-type is in young bone tissue10,17.

CALCIUM CARBONATE Drug BNF content published by NICE
Calcium carbonate-containing antacids should preferably not be taken at the same time as other drugs since they might impair absorption. Antacids might damage enteric coatings designed to prevent dissolution in the stomach.
